Dual Tire Operation
When the vehicle is new, or whenever a wheel,
wheel bolt or wheel nut is replaced, check the
wheel nut torque after 100, 1,000 and 6,000 miles
(160, 1 600 and 10 000 km) of driving. For proper
wheel nut tightening information, see “Removing
the Flat Tire and Installing the Spare Tire” later in
this section, underChanging a Flat Tire on
page 360. Also see “Wheel Nut Torque” under
Capacities and Speci cations on page 393.
The outer tire on a dual wheel setup generally
wears faster than the inner tire. Your tires will wear
more evenly and last longer if you rotate the
tires periodically. SeeTire Inspection and Rotation
on page 351. Also seeScheduled Maintenance
(Gasoline Engine) on page 399.{CAUTION:
If you operate your vehicle with a tire
that is badly underin ated, the tire can
overheat. An overheated tire can lose air
suddenly or catch re. You or others could
be injured. Be sure all tires (including the
spare) are properly in ated.
SeeTires on page 340andIn ation - Tire
Pressure on page 348for more information on
proper tire inflation.

Tire Inspection and Rotation
Tires should be rotated every 5,000 to 8,000 miles
(8 000 to 13 000 km).
Any time you notice unusual wear, rotate your
tires as soon as possible and check wheel
alignment. Also check for damaged tires or wheels.
SeeWhen It Is Time for New Tires on page 353
andWheel Replacement on page 357for
more information.
Make sure the spare tire is stored securely. Push,
pull, and then try to rotate or turn the tire. If it
moves, use the ratchet/wheel wrench to tighten the
cable. SeeChanging a Flat Tire on page 360.
If your vehicle has dual rear wheels, also seeDual
Tire Operation on page 350.
The purpose of regular rotation is to achieve more
uniform wear for all tires on the vehicle. The
first rotation is the most important. SeeScheduled
Maintenance (Gasoline Engine) on page 399.If your vehicle has single rear wheels, always use
the correct rotation patterns shown here when
rotating your vehicle’s tires. Do not include
the spare tire in the tire rotation, if the spare
tire/wheel assembly does not match your vehicle’s
road tires and wheels in size and type.

The tools you will be using include the jack (A),
jack handle extension (B), jack handle (C),
wheel wrench (D), and the ratchet (E).
The spare tire is stored underneath the rear of
your vehicle. You will use the wheel wrench (D)
and the ratchet (E) to lower the spare tire from
the vehicle.To lower the spare tire from the vehicle, do the
following:
1. Attach the wheel
wrench and ratchet,
with the DOWN side
facing you. The
wheel wrench has a
socket end and a flat
chisel end. Note that
there is an UP side
and a DOWN side on
the ratchet.
2. Put the flat chisel end of the wheel wrench on
an angle through the hole between the body
and the bumper. Be sure the flat end
connects into the hoist shaft.
363
Page 364 of 452
3. Turn the ratchet counterclockwise to lower the
spare tire to the ground. If the spare tire does
not lower to the ground, the secondary
latch is engaged causing the tire not to lower.
SeeSecondary Latch System on page 371.4. When the tire has been lowered, pull the tire
toward you so you can reach the tire retainer
and pull it up through the wheel opening.
If you have a vehicle which was completed from a
cab and chassis, refer to the information from
the body supplier/installer.
The spare tire is a full-size tire, like the other tires
on your vehicle.

Removing the Flat Tire and
Installing the Spare Tire
If your vehicle has plastic wheel nut caps,
loosen them by turning the wheel wrench
counterclockwise. The wheel nut caps are
designed to remain with the center cap. Remove
the center cap.
If the wheel has a smooth center piece, place the
chisel end of the wheel wrench in the slot on
the wheel and gently pry it out.
1. With the DOWN side facing you, use the
ratchet and wheel wrench to loosen all the
wheel nuts. Do not remove them yet.2. Assemble the jack and tools for a front or rear
flat as follows:
Front Flat:Assemble the jack (A) together
with the jack handle (B) and ratchet (C)
as shown. Be sure that the ratchet has the
UP mark facing you.

5. Remove all the
wheel nuts.
6. Take flat tire off of the mounting surface.
{CAUTION:
Rust or dirt on the wheel, or on the parts
to which it is fastened, can make the
wheel nuts become loose after time. The
wheel could come off and cause an
accident. When you change a wheel,
remove any rust or dirt from the places
CAUTION: (Continued)
CAUTION: (Continued)
where the wheel attaches to the vehicle. In
an emergency, you can use a cloth or a
paper towel to do this; but be sure to use
a scraper or wire brush later, if needed, to
get all the rust or dirt off.
7. Remove any rust or
dirt from the wheel
bolts, mounting
surfaces and
spare wheel.

Secondary Latch System
Your vehicle has an underbody-mounted tire hoist
assembly equipped with a secondary latch
system. It is designed to stop the spare tire from
suddenly falling off the vehicle if the cable
holding the spare tire is damaged. For the
secondary latch to work, the tire must be stowed
with the valve stem pointing down.
SeeStoring a Flat or Spare Tire and Tools on
page 375for instructions on storing the spare tire
correctly.
